Broglie, Louis (Viktor) de. Einführung in die Wellenmechanik. Leipzig, Akademische Verlags-Gesellschaft 1929. 8°. IV, 221 S. mit 14 Abb. u. 1 Bl. (″Berichtigungen während des Druckes“). OLn. Erste deutsche Ausgabe. – „Louis de Broglie achieved a worldwide reputation for his discovery of the wave theory of matter, for which he received the Nobel Prize for physics in 1929. His work was extended into a full-fledged wave mechanics by Erwin Schrödinger and thus contributed to the creation of quantum mechanics. After an early attempt to propose a deterministic interpretation of his theory, de Broglie joined the Copenhagen schools mainstream noncausal interpretation of the quantum theory“ (DSB). – Sehr gutes Exemplar.
